C语言中条件编译的问题

2025-12-25 06:51:51
推荐回答(2个)
回答1:

”比如如上,之前偶并未写#define aaaa
为何bbbb定义了,程序段仍然执行了”
不会的!!!!
可以运行楼上的那位提供的程序试试啊

回答2:

不会运行啊,
你试试:
------------------------
#include

int main(void)
{

#ifdef aaaa
#define bbbb
#endif

#ifdef bbbb
printf("Ha ha ha ha ha !\n");
#endif

return 0;
}